I have AEM AFR Failsafe (30-4900) which doesn't have serial rs232 output however there are analog +5V output which provides the AFR level signal. I'm curious about getting this analog signal using a 2.5mm Stereo Jack and passing it to the RomRaider.

Is there any way to log using romraider that voltage (or calculated value based on that voltage) from tactrix 2.5mm tip (OEM12 pin)?

cant help you logging the 2.5mm jack - but you could take that 0-5v input and log it from a rear o2 input
